Was ist ein LED-Treiber mit konstanter Spannung?
A constant voltage LED driver is a power supply that delivers a stable voltage to LED lighting systems, maintaining consistent performance despite fluctuations in input voltage. These drivers are specifically designed to power LED devices that require a fixed voltage, such as many LED strips and panels.
Wie funktioniert ein Konstantspannungstreiber?
The principle behind a constant voltage driver is straightforward: it regulates the output voltage to ensure it remains constant, typically at 12V or 24V, allowing connected LEDs to function properly without risking damage. This regulation is achieved through various technologies, including switching, linear, or buck-boost conversion.

Parameters to Consider for LED Constant Voltage Drivers
Output Voltage and Wattage
Identifying the required output voltage is critical. Most LED systems designed for 24V operation should be powered by a driver with the same voltage output. Additionally, the wattage provided by the driver must meet or exceed the total wattage required by all connected LED fixtures.
Efficiency Rating
The efficiency of an LED driver indicates how much power is converted into useful output and how much is lost as heat. A higher efficiency rating not only reduces electricity costs but also extends the lifespan of the driver and the LEDs. Look for drivers with efficiencies above 85%.
Schutzfunktionen
Many constant voltage LED drivers come with built-in protection features that enhance safety and reliability. These may include short circuit protection, overload protection, and thermal protection. Choosing a driver with these features can help prevent damage to both the driver and the connected LEDs.
Differences Between Constant Current and Constant Voltage Drives
Which is Better for LEDs?
The choice between constant current and constant voltage drivers largely depends on the application of the LED lights. Constant current drivers are ideal for high-power LEDs where consistent brightness is essential. In contrast, constant voltage drivers are better suited for applications like LED strips where uniform voltage supply is required.
Understanding Their Applications
Understanding the specific application of the LED lighting is crucial for making this decision. Constant voltage drivers are commonly used in linear LED strip lights, while constant current drivers are employed in high-intensity LEDs used for applications like automotive headlights.
